Which animals live in the equatorial region?

Within Equatorial Guinea there are gorillas, Leopards, chimpanzees, a small population of African Elephants, hippopotamus, cape buffalo, crocodiles, pythons and various monkeys.

Which animal species are found in equatorial forest?

Wildlife. The Pacific Equatorial Forest provides habitat for serves as habitat and key migratory channel for two endangered species of primates; the (mantled howler monkey and white-fronted capuchin monkey)and six endangered species of felines, the (jaguar, puma, ocelot, oncilla, margay and jaguarundi).

Why does equatorial regions have arboreal animals?

Lack of sunlight in the ground level, favours the growth of arboreal animals (creatures who spend the majority of their lives on trees) and few ground animals.

What animal life is in the tropical rainforest?

Rainforests are populated with insects (like butterflies and beetles), arachnids (like spiders and ticks), worms, reptiles (like snakes and lizards), amphibians (like frogs and toads), birds (like parrots and toucans) and mammals (like sloths and jaguars). Different animals live in different strata of the rainforest.

What is unique about Equatorial Guinea?

Equatorial Guinea is the only country in Africa to have Spanish as an official language. ... It was a Spanish colony on 2 separate occasions: between 1778 and 1810 and from 1844 to 1968.

What is the climate in the equatorial region?

Description of the equatorial climate

They are hot and wet all year round – this creates a humid climate. The annual rainfall is high as it rains almost every day. The temperatures are constant all year round – the temperature range is usually only a few degrees. There are no seasons.
